When this happens, most people’s first reaction is to assume the AC unit is broken or undersized. But if cold air is coming out of the vents, your cooling system might actually be doing its job. The real problem often isn’t how much cold air your HVAC unit produces- it’s how easily humid outdoor air is sneaking into your home.

The “Cracked Cooler” Effect
Think of your home like a portable cooler on a hot summer day. If you pack it with ice, close the lid tightly, and leave it in the sun, everything inside stays dry and freezing cold. But if the seal along the lid is cracked or worn out, warm air leaks in, ice melts, and the inside turns into a damp mess.
Your air conditioner functions best in a sealed environment. As it cools your home, it pulls moisture out of the indoor air and drains it outside. However, if humid Chicagoland air is constantly leaking through your home’s exterior, your AC gets trapped in a losing battle. Moisture enters the house faster than the system can remove it, leaving you with cold, clammy rooms and a skyrocketing power bill.
Where Humidity Is Actually Sneaking In
Most homeowners don’t realize how much air passes right through the exterior barrier of their house. During peak humidity, moisture finds the path of least resistance:
- Failing Window Seals: Older single-pane or double-pane windows lose their airtight seals over time. Even if you can’t see visible condensation between the glass, microscopic gaps around the frame allow heavy, humid air to continuously migrate indoors.
- Worn Entry and Patio Doors: Weatherstripping degrades after a few Chicagoland winters. If you can see light around the edges of your front door or sliding patio door, humid air is flowing freely into your living space.
- Uninsulated Exterior Siding: Standard siding without an adequate weather-resistive barrier or insulation backing allows heat and moisture to build up against your exterior walls, slowly radiating dampness directly into your drywall.
Simple Fixes vs. Real Solutions
Before making any big decisions, start with a few basic checks. Ensure your thermostat fan is set to “AUTO” rather than “ON.” When the fan runs continuously on “ON,” it blows air across wet AC coils, pushing moisture back into your living space after the cooling cycle stops. Also, check your air filter, a clogged filter restricts airflow and hurts your system’s ability to dehumidify.
However, if your HVAC settings are correct and the house still feels like a sauna, the issue is almost certainly an exterior home barrier like home windows, doors, siding, or roofing. You can crank the thermostat down to 65 degrees, but lowering the temperature won’t fix drafty frames or deteriorating seals- it will only freeze your utility budget.
